Il existe de nombreux types de sauvegarde parmi lesquels les entreprises peuvent choisir pour sauvegarder leurs données cruciales. Le langage de requête structuré (SQL – Structured Query Language) est un langage de requête de base de données courant. Les sauvegardes de serveur SQL sont donc un élément essentiel de la stratégie de sauvegarde d’une entreprise, car il est responsable de la copie d’une partie ou de la totalité des bases de données et de leur stockage dans un emplacement distinct afin de protéger les données.
Dans cet article, nous verrons ce qu’est la sauvegarde de serveur SQL et quels sont les avantages de la sauvegarde de votre serveur SQL. Nous aborderons également les différents types de sauvegarde de serveur SQL et les diverses applications disponibles pour votre base de données.
Qu’est-ce que la sauvegarde de serveur SQL ?
Le serveur SQL fait référence au serveur Microsoft SQL, qui est un système de gestion de base de données relationnelle (SGBDR). SQL est un type de langage de programmation utilisé pour gérer des bases de données et pour extraire ou modifier les données qu’elles contiennent. Le serveur SQL est l’une des trois principales technologies de base de données sur le marché.
Avantages de la sauvegarde de serveur SQL
La sauvegarde de serveur SQL est une défense nécessaire contre la perte de données situées dans les bases de données du serveur SQL. Un serveur SQL dispose de quelques options différentes pour sauvegarder les données, en fonction de vos objectifs de sauvegarde. De plus, il est relativement peu coûteux et simple à implémenter.
7 Types de sauvegarde de serveur SQL
Actuellement, il existe de nombreux types de sauvegarde de serveur SQL. Les 7 types de sauvegarde de serveur SQL les plus courants sont les suivants :
-
Sauvegarde complète de serveur SQL
Une sauvegarde complète de serveur SQL effectue une copie de l’ensemble de la base de données SQL. Il s’agit du type de sauvegarde de serveur SQL le plus simple et le plus direct, puisqu’il inclut tous les objets et toutes les données disponibles dans la base de données relationnelle. D’autres types de sauvegarde de serveur SQL utilisent une sauvegarde complète de serveur SQL comme base de travail.
-
Sauvegarde différentielle de serveur SQL
En utilisant une sauvegarde complète comme base, une sauvegarde différentielle de serveur SQL ne sauvegarde que les données qui ont été modifiées depuis la dernière sauvegarde complète. Les modifications possibles de la base de données qui peuvent être prises en compte comprennent les objets du schéma, les fichiers journaux et d’autres données. Cela permet d’économiser du temps et de l’espace de stockage, et de s’assurer que chaque modification apportée au serveur est prise en compte et sauvegardée.
-
Sauvegarde serveur SQL du journal des transactions
Une sauvegarde serveur du journal des transactions comprend toutes les transactions effectuées depuis la dernière sauvegarde du journal des transactions. Cette sauvegarde permet de restaurer la base de données à un moment donné.
Microsoft recommande : « Si une base de données utilise le modèle de récupération complète ou en bloc, vous devez sauvegarder le journal des transactions suffisamment régulièrement pour protéger vos données et éviter que le journal des transactions ne se remplisse. Cela permet de tronquer le journal et de restaurer la base de données à un moment précis ».
-
Sauvegarde serveur SQL du journal de queue (tail-log)
Une sauvegarde serveur du journal de queue (tail-log) est constituée de toutes les transactions du journal des transactions en direct qui n’ont pas encore été sauvegardées. Elle est effectuée avant la sauvegarde du journal des transactions et est une méthode utilisée pour garantir que la chaîne du journal des transactions reste ininterrompue.
-
Sauvegarde de copie uniquement de serveur SQL
Les sauvegarde de copie uniquement de serveur SQL sont des sauvegardes du serveur SQL qui n’ont pas d’impact sur la séquence de sauvegarde conventionnelle. Les copies de sauvegarde de serveur SQL ne sont pas utilisées dans le cadre d’un programme de sauvegarde normal et ne remplacent pas un autre type de sauvegarde de serveur SQL. Elles sont plutôt utilisées comme une « copie » des données sauvegardées à des fins de développement ou de test.
-
Sauvegarde de fichiers et de groupes de fichiers de serveur SQL
Dans un serveur SQL, les fichiers sont un élément physique de la base de données du serveur SQL qui stocke des objets ou des données. Un groupe de fichiers est une collection de fichiers du serveur SQL qui sont regroupés logiquement. La sauvegarde des fichiers et des groupes de fichiers de serveur SQL crée une copie des fichiers ou des groupes de fichiers désignés dans la base de données du serveur SQL. Ce type de sauvegarde de serveur SQL est idéal si seule une partie spécifique des données doit être sauvegardée régulièrement, ce qui permet d’économiser de l’espace de stockage et du temps de sauvegarde.
-
Sauvegarde partielle de serveur SQL
Comme les sauvegardes de fichiers et de groupes de fichiers, les sauvegardes partielles permettent également de se concentrer sur une section de la base de données. Cependant, une sauvegarde partielle de serveur SQL permet de sauvegarder des parties de la base de données qui sont encore plus petites que les sauvegardes de fichiers et de groupes de fichiers. Cela signifie qu’une sous-section d’un fichier ou d’un groupe de fichiers peut être sauvegardée, ce qui permet une sauvegarde extrêmement ciblée du serveur SQL.
4 Applications pour SQL Server
La sauvegarde et la récupération des données pour les bases de données de serveur SQL sont essentielles pour la sécurité des données et la continuité des opérations commerciales. Les entreprises peuvent choisir parmi de nombreux fournisseurs de logiciels de bases de données relationnelles tels que le serveur SQL. Voici quelques-uns des fournisseurs de serveurs SQL, y compris Microsoft :
-
Microsoft SQL Server
Microsoft SQL Server est conçu pour le système d’exploitation Windows. Il existe plusieurs éditions qui peuvent être utilisées pour les environnements informatiques standard, les environnements informatiques d’entreprise, ou pour les développeurs et les hébergeurs de sites web. Il s’agit d’un système de gestion de base de données largement utilisé en raison de ses nombreuses fonctionnalités serveur et de son évolutivité.
-
Oracle Database
Oracle Database est un système de gestion de base de données relationnelle qui aide les équipes informatiques à réduire les coûts d’exploitation. Il offre des fonctionnalités telles qu’une sécurité avancée pour protéger les données, la capacité de travailler avec de grandes quantités de données et des méthodes pour prendre en charge la haute disponibilité. Oracle peut également fonctionner sur diverses plateformes.
-
MySQL
MySQL est un système de gestion de base de données open source. En plus d’être gratuit, il est très fiable, évolutif et facile à gérer. En janvier 2022, il était classé comme le logiciel de base de données open source le plus populaire.
-
PostgreSQL
PostgreSQL est un autre logiciel open source. Il s’agit d’un puissant logiciel de base de données open source réputé pour sa fiabilité, son évolutivité et sa conformité aux normes de données. PostgreSQL prend également en charge d’autres types de données avancés.
Essayez la sauvegarde de serveur de NinjaOne dès maintenant
Une stratégie de sauvegarde solide est nécessaire pour les bases de données du serveur SQL afin de protéger les données importantes de l’entreprise et d’assurer la continuité de ses activités. Les différents types de sauvegarde de serveur SQL qui sont fournis permettent aux entreprises de sélectionner le type de sauvegarde qui répond à leurs besoins.
NinjaOne propose un logiciel de sauvegarde de serveur à distance qui peut prendre une image de sauvegarde complète de votre serveur. Il prend également en compte les applications, de sorte que lorsqu’il crée l’image, il capture également l’ensemble de l’application SQL Server. Regardez une démo ou profitez d’un essai gratuit pour découvrir tous les avantages que la sauvegarde de serveur de NinjaOne peut offrir.